The beauty of this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e lies in its simplicity. Each ingredient plays a crucial role in building up the flavor profile, texture, and overall presentation of the dish. You’ll find it’s all about layering comforting brie with vibrant cranberry and fragrant thyme, all encased in a crusty bread boule.

  • 1 bread boule (round loaf): This acts as a sturdy, edible vessel that crisps up beautifully while holding the melty brie inside.
  • Cooking spray: Helps to crisp the bread crust evenly without making it greasy or soggy.
  • 1 (8-ounce) wheel brie cheese: The star of the dish, offering that luscious, creamy melt everyone loves.
  • ½ cup cranberry sauce: Adds a burst of berry sweetness and tang that perfectly contrasts with the mild cheese.
  • 2 tablespoons fresh thyme: Infuses the dish with an earthy, aromatic note to elevate every bite.

How to Make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e

Step 1: Prep the Oven and Baking Sheet

Start by preheating your oven to 350°F to ensure it’s hot and ready to toast your bread to golden perfection.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king and make cleanup a breeze. This simple step sets the foundation for your beautifully baked brie.

Step 2: Hollow Out the Bread Boule

Slice off the top quarter of your bread boule to create a lid, then carefully cut away the bread’s interior using the brie wheel as a guide. Removing the bread from inside the boule creates a perfect snug space for the brie to nestle in, ensuring a neat presentation and that luscious cheese flow in every bite.

Step 3: Assemble the Brie in the Bread

Place your hollowed-out bread on the baking sheet, then nestle the brie wheel inside. Spray the outside of the bread with cooking spray to encourage a golden, crisp crust. Score slices around the bread edges, being careful not to cut through completely, to create detachable pieces for dipping once baked.

Step 4: Add Cranberry Sauce and Thyme

Spoon the vibrant cranberry sauce evenly over the top of the brie. Sprinkle fresh thyme leaves to bring an herbaceous freshness that cuts through the richness and adds an elegant touch. This layering is what makes the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e so irresistibly balanced.

Step 5: Bake and Enjoy

Pop your creation into the oven and bake for about 25 minutes, until the bread is toasted and the brie is melting underneath. Serve immediately while it’s warm and gooey for the ultimate comfort appetizer experience.

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

Any leftover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e should be cooled to room temperature and then st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The bread may lose some crispness, but the flavors remain delicious for up to 2 days.

Freezing

While it’s best enjoyed fresh, you can freeze the cranberry sauce separately for up to 3 months. Freezing the baked brie inside the bread loaf isn’t recommended as the texture of the bread and brie may suffer upon thawing.

Reheating

To reheat, place your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e back in a preheated oven at 325°F for about 10-15 minutes until the cheese softens and the bread regains a bit of crunch. Avoid microwaving as it can make the bread soggy and cheese rubbery.

FAQs

Can I use other types of bread for the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e?

Absolutely! While a bread boule is ideal for its shape and crust, you can experiment with sourdough rounds or even a sturdy baguette, though the presentation may differ slightly.

Is it necessary to remove the rind from the brie before baking?

Removing the rind can help the cheese melt more smoothly and blend better with the cranberry topping, but it’s a personal preference. Leaving the rind on will add an extra layer of texture and flavor.

Can I make the cranberry sauce from scratch?

Yes! Homemade cranberry sauce with fresh cranberries, orange zest, and a touch of honey pairs beautifully and allows you to customize sweetness and tartness to your liking.

How long does the Cranberry Baked Brie Recipe take to prepare and bake?

This recipe takes about 10 minutes to prep and 25 minutes to bake, making it a quick yet impressive dish to whip up for any occasion.

Can I add other herbs or toppings?

Definitely—rosemary, sage, or even a drizzle of honey can add new flavor dimensions. Feel free to customize the recipe to best suit your taste!

Description

This Cranberry Baked Brie recipe combines creamy melted brie cheese with tart cranberry sauce and fresh thyme, all baked inside a crusty bread boule. It’s a warm, inviting appetizer perfect for holiday gatherings or cozy parties, offering an enticing blend of savory, sweet, and herbal flavors served right from the bread bowl.


Ingredients

Main Ingredients

  • 1 bread boule (round loaf)
  • Cooking spray
  • 1 (8-ounce) wheel brie cheese
  • ½ cup cranberry sauce
  • 2 tablespoons fresh thyme


Instructions

  1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per to ensure easy cleanup and prevent sticking.
  2. Prepare Bread and Brie: Slice off the top quarter of the bread boule. Carefully slice off the rind from the brie wheel. Place the brie on the bread to trace its outline and scoop out the inner bread to create a cavity for the cheese. Reserve the scooped-out bread for another use or toast it for additional servings.
  3. Assemble Bread and Cheese: Place the hollowed bread boule on the prepared baking sheet. Insert the brie wheel into the hollowed bread cavity. Spray the exterior of the bread with cooking spray. Then, make cuts around the edges of the bread about 1-2 inches apart, taking care not to cut all the way through; this creates removable slices for serving once baked.
  4. Add Toppings and Bake: Spread cranberry sauce evenly over the top of the brie, then sprinkle fresh thyme leaves over it. Place the assembled bread on the baking sheet into the preheated oven and bake for about 25 minutes, or until the bread is toasted and the cheese is melty inside.
  5. Serve: Remove from the oven and serve immediately for the best experience of warm, gooey brie paired with sweet cranberry sauce and crispy bread slices.

Notes

  • You can substitute cranberry sauce with other fruit preserves like fig or apricot for a different flavor profile.
  • Fresh thyme can be replaced with rosemary or sage for herbal variation.
  • The reserved bread pieces can be toasted and served alongside as extra dipping pieces.
  • For a gluten-free version, use a gluten-free bread boule.
  • Ensure the brie is at room temperature for easier cutting and better melting.
